Equestrian Rides At Nationals, Earns All-American

LEXINGTON, Ky. – The Roger Williams University Equestrian team sent Kaia Lindberg (Needham, Mass.) and Stephanie Main (Bethel, Conn.) to the IHSA National Championship, where Lindberg received All-America honors and Main was named Honorable Mention.
 
Lindberg rode for Roger Williams at Walk-Trot Canter. She put together a performance that clinched her seventh place overall among all riders. Lindberg qualified for nationals after finishing as Reserve Champion at the Zone Championship in early April.
 
Main represented the Hawks riding at Intermediate Fences. In her ride on the day, Main finished among the top 16 riders to earn Honorable Mention honors. She clinched her spot at the national championship after winning her division at Zones.
